When the BSC doesn’t have any TCH available and queuing is not activated, there is NO TIMER. The rejection is immediate.
But the BSC might or might not send the rejection message to the MS. (this is a parameter called “immediate assignment reject”)
if reject is not sent, the MS will just wait for a very short while, and send again another channel request. The delay between 2 consecutive channel requests is very short.

if reject is sent, then the MS will wait for a longer while (timer is specified in the reject message)., then resend another channel request.

Assignment failure due to congestion are usually immediate, without a timer.
Timers are used to detect a radio failure.
TCH assignment can also be failed due to poor radio link, and in this case, it is the expiry of a timer that triggers this event.
